Ken Hall, Curator
Function:
Assisting in the research and creation of exhibitions. Collaboration with artists, development of the collection, publishing and lecturing on the art on display.
Positions Held:
Assistant Curator since 2003
Qualifications:
2003 Bachelor of Fine Arts (Hons) (Painting), University of Canterbury
1981 Diploma of Visual Communication Design, Wellington Polytechnic
Recent Exhibitions:
Of Deities or Mortals, Christchurch Art Gallery Te Puna o Waiwhetu, 2007-8
Art School 125 (Historical component, 1882 to c.1950), Christchurch Art Gallery Te Puna o Waiwhetu, 2007-8
I See Red, Christchurch Art Gallery Te Puna o Waiwhetu, 2007-8
A & P Show: Art Goes Country, Christchurch Art Gallery Te Puna o Waiwhetu, 2006
Ansel Adams: Photographic Frontiers, Christchurch Art Gallery Te Puna o Waiwhetu, 2006
